About Course

Portage Golf Club is an 18-hole semi-private golf course located in Manitoba, Canada. Established in 1922 and designed by architect C. E. Robbie Robinson, the course offers golfers a traditional playing experience. The facility provides a driving range and teaching professional services, supporting players of various skill levels. Walking is permitted on the course, allowing golfers to enjoy the layout at their preferred pace. Situated in the Manitoba region, Portage Golf Club represents a longstanding golfing destination with nearly a century of playing history.
